PERU - Book lovers looking for inexpensive summer reading will find it at the Illinois Valley Community Hospital Auxiliary’s annual book sale on Friday, July 27. The sale will take place from 7 a.m. until 4 p.m. at the IVCH office building, 1305 6th St., Peru, just east of the hospital’s emergency room entrance.
Paperback books and magazine bundles will be available starting at 25 cents and hard cover books will start at $1. Puzzles, CDs and audio books will also be available.
Anyone who has books to donate to the sale can drop them off at the Auxiliary’s gift shop near the IVCH West Street entrance.
